What is the equation in point slope form of the line that passes through the points (-3,5) and (2,-3)?

Answer:

y - (-3) = -8/5 (x - 2)

Step-by-step explanation:

-3 -5 = -8

2 - (-3) = 5

slope = -8/5

y - (-3) = -8/5 (x - 2)
